Output 6126255e4f85875c690fdb54453f330012e4df37e2c9d62a48e234690ec1445e:0

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d13e007df385eafd87dfb8ee494aa1f86ab42c OP_EQUAL
address
3FAbv9PQssUqJSzGYrTocFvPasJgDLJG1r
transaction
6126255e4f85875c690fdb54453f330012e4df37e2c9d62a48e234690ec1445e
spent
true